opadd/3—add an operation to an event
The opadd/3 function adds an operation to an event. The syntax for this function is as follows:
opadd($EVENT,$ACTION,$ARGS)
opadd/3 arguments
Argument | Mode | Type | Description |
---|---|---|---|
$EVENT | Input | OBJECT | Specifies the event to which to add an operation |
$ACTION | Input | STRING | Specifies the action name of the operation |
$ARGS | Input | STRING | Specifies the arguments for operation action |
Use the opadd/3 function to add an operation with action name $ACTION and argument list $ARGS to event $EVENT.
The operation is added to the mc_operations slot of the event and time stamped with the current time. The author of the operation is set to the identifier of the rule that calls the primitive.
The argument list must be formatted as a string. $ARGS can be an empty string if no arguments are needed.
opadd/3 example
opadd($E,'AcknowledgeEvent','');
